Pizza Hut Stands By ‘America’s Got Talent’ And Howard Stern


Howard Stern’s turn as a judge on America’s Got Talent has drawn the ire of the Parents Television Council but that hasn’t stopped pizza chain Pizza Hut from airing its family friendly advertisements on the popular TV series.

The Parents Television Council has been urging advertisers to pull out of the show while threatening boycotts. Pizza Hut however had agreed to keep its commercials in place, releasing the following statement:

“Pizza Hut strives to maintain the highest standards of quality and excellence in our communications to the public. Our advertisements are no exception, and are designed to draw attention to our products and appeal to a broad audience.”

The company’s rep continues:

“Unfortunately, we may not always success in generating a positive impact on every guest, and we apologize if our methods offend some.”

It is likely that many advertisers for the show were well aware of the blow back that would occur when Howard Stern was announced as the shows newest judge and therefore prepared for the moment when they would come under attack by outside groups attempting to quell Howard Stern’s voice on the show.

In the meantime Howard Stern is just rolling with the punches and seems indifferent to this newest round of media hype, telling NorthJersey.com:

“Somebody wrote that I wanted to do TV because I’d fallen out of the public consciousness. That’s so ridiculous. I went to satellite to get away from people.”

What might be most crazy about Stern taking over for Piers Morgan is the simple fact that Parents Television Council has no idea how he’ll act on the show. Sure Stern is not the most pleasant host on talk radio but he also conducts himself behind the “closed doors” of subscriber based satellite radio, for all we know Stern’s personality on America’s Got Talent could be more along the lines of a cranky Simon Cowell type than a shock jock looking to offend the shows viewers with potty mouth humor.
